Introduction to Gurdeep Chatwal Organic Chemistry Organic chemistry is the branch of chemistry that studies the structure, properties, composition, reactions, and synthesis of organic compounds containing carbon. Gurdeep Chatwal has been a prominent figure in this field, known for his detailed books, research, and teaching methodology that simplify complex organic reactions and mechanisms. Gurdeep Chatwal's approach emphasizes clarity in understanding reaction mechanisms, stereochemistry, and the application of organic chemistry in real-world scenarios such as pharmaceuticals, agrochemicals, and materials science. His work often integrates theoretical concepts with practical laboratory techniques, making complex topics accessible to students and professionals alike. Fundamentals of Organic Chemistry - Structure and Bonding: The book begins with an in-depth discussion of atomic structure, hybridization, molecular orbitals, and the nature of covalent bonding. Visual aids and models are employed extensively to foster spatial understanding. - Stereochemistry: Emphasizing 3D arrangements, stereochemistry sections cover optical activity, chiral centers, enantiomers, diastereomers, and resolution techniques. - Organic Reactivity and Mechanisms: This core section explains the principles governing reactivity, including electron movement, resonance, and the role of various functional groups. Reaction Types and Mechanisms - Addition, Substitution, Elimination, and Rearrangement Reactions: Each reaction type is explained with detailed mechanisms, supported by step-by-step arrow-pushing diagrams. Gurdeep Chatwal Organic Chemistry 6 - Reaction Conditions: Emphasis on how temperature, solvents, catalysts, and other conditions influence reaction pathways. - Reaction Mechanism Strategies: The text encourages understanding through logic-based approaches rather than rote memorization, fostering analytical skills. Synthetic Organic Chemistry - Retrosynthetic Analysis: Techniques for deconstructing complex molecules into simpler precursors are explained with illustrative examples. - Protecting Groups and Functional Group Interconversions: Practical aspects of synthesis planning are covered extensively. Special Topics in Organic Chemistry - Heterocyclic Chemistry: Structures, synthesis, and reactions of heterocycles. - Spectroscopy: Detailed explanations of NMR, IR, UV-Vis, and Mass Spectrometry, with practical interpretation strategies. - Biomolecules: An overview of amino acids, proteins, carbohydrates, and nucleic acids, highlighting their organic chemistry aspects. --- Pedagogical Approach and Teaching Style Gurdeep Chatwal's organic chemistry texts are characterized by their student-friendly style, combining clarity with depth.
